Spanish language training for healthcare workers improves outcomes:
In the United States, Spanish is the second-most spoken language and is home to more than 42 million native Spanish speakers. There are many Spanish-speaking communities, where people cannot communicate effectively to their doctors, dentists or administrators when seeking any medical attention. In fact, many Spanish-speaking patients avoid preventative or routine checkups altogether, out of fear that they won’t understand what is happening. And in the cases where they do go, their doctors rely on precise information in order to make diagnoses or prescribe medications. Here’s the top 3 benefits in providing medical Spanish training for healthcare professionals:
1. Improved patient safety

Direct communication reduces medical errors… and stress. Which makes sense, because if you can’t communicate to someone needing assistance, people end up feeling helpless. A hospital that invests in Spanish language training to better serve patients is sending a message that they care about patient safety. Even more still, it greatly reduces errors that lead to expensive malpractice claims.
2. Patient satisfaction
Misunderstandings cause unnecessary readmissions, medical malpractice, and no-show appointments. Which all lead to inappropriate usage of hospital resources. Yet, hospitals with bilingual or language trained staff often see higher ratings on HCAHPS (Hospital Consumer Assessment of Healthcare Providers and Systems). And those higher ratings influence the amount of federal funding your hospital is entitled to.
